In partnership with MUBI, Black Film Club Collective invites you to a free advance screening of My Father’s Shadow, the debut feature from Akinola Davies Jr.
Winner of the Caméra d’Or Special Mention at the 2025 Cannes Film Festival, My Father’s Shadow is a semi-autobiographical story unfolding over the course of a single day in Lagos during the 1993 Nigerian election crisis. The film follows a father—estranged from his two young sons—as they journey across the city, navigating fractured relationships, memory, and mounting political unrest in their attempt to make it home.
